1. Create a Cozy Guest Retreat

Transform your spare bedroom into a comfortable guest retreat. Add fresh bedding, soft pillows, and a warm throw blanket. A bedside lamp and a small tray with water or snacks make guests feel right at home.
2. Design a Home Office

If you work from home, your spare bedroom can double as a productive workspace. Add a desk, ergonomic chair, and shelves for storage. Use calming colors and good lighting to boost focus and comfort.
3. Build a Reading Nook

Love reading? Place a comfy armchair near a window, add a floor lamp, and a small bookshelf. This simple setup can turn your spare room into a peaceful reading retreat.
4. Set Up a Hobby or Craft Room

Use your spare bedroom to explore your creative side. Whether you enjoy painting, sewing, or photography, organize your materials neatly in storage bins or open shelves for easy access and inspiration.
5. Make It a Mini Home Gym

Add a yoga mat, dumbbells, or a stationary bike to create a compact home gym. Include mirrors to make the room appear bigger and motivate you during workouts.
6. Add a Daybed or Sofa Bed

If you still want to accommodate guests occasionally, choose a daybed or sofa bed. This gives you flexibility while keeping the room open for everyday use.
7. Create a Dressing Room

Turn your spare bedroom into a walk-in closet! Add clothing racks, a vanity mirror, and storage drawers. It’s a fun and functional way to keep your main bedroom clutter-free.
8. Go for a Minimalist Look

If you prefer a calm environment, keep your design simple. Neutral tones, clean lines, and minimal décor can make your spare room look stylish and spacious.
9. Design a Kids’ Playroom

Give your children their own creative zone. Use colorful storage bins, rugs, and small furniture pieces to make it playful and organized.
10. Turn It into a Music Room

If you love music, use your spare bedroom as a practice space. Add instruments, soundproofing panels, and some inspiring wall art to create a relaxing, creative environment.
11. Make It a Meditation or Yoga Space

Keep it simple with soft lighting, floor cushions, and calming colors. Add candles or essential oils to create a peaceful, stress-free area for daily relaxation.
12. Add a Home Library

For book lovers, install wall-mounted shelves or use tall bookcases. Add a soft chair, cozy rug, and a side table to create your personal reading paradise.
13. Use It as an Art Gallery

Display your artwork or photography in your spare bedroom. With the right lighting and layout, it can double as a personal gallery or a creative inspiration corner.
14. Design a Guest + Office Combo

If you want your space to multitask, combine a guest room and a home office. A foldable desk and Murphy bed can keep the area functional yet flexible.
15. Add a Personal Touch

No matter what purpose your spare room serves, make it feel personal. Use family photos, travel souvenirs, or artwork that reflects your style. Small details make the space feel warm and unique.
